Charles Stevenson(1887-1943)

  • Actor
IMDbProStarmeterSee rank
Charles Stevenson in Ma fille est somnambule (1920)
Charles Stevenson was born on 13 October 1887 in Sacramento, California, USA. He was an actor, known for Le talisman de Grand-mère (1922), Une riche famille (1924) and Le chic cheik (1923). He died on 4 July 1943 in Palo Alto, California, USA.

Did you know

Edit
  • Trivia
    Worked in Hal Roach comedies for 14 years. Not to be confused with Irish actor Charles A. Stevenson (1851-1929).
